Transaction 8953fb22fd10f703a24e735f280fdfa851e9b25feeec3c8be538bc16afc7a037
1 Input
1 Output
-
8953fb22fd10f703a24e735f280fdfa851e9b25feeec3c8be538bc16afc7a037:0
- value
- 10012496
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c2d44353e24f44fd1f766e65941773efbc8b7f6
- address
- bc1qfsk5gdf7yn6yl50hvmn9jsth8mau3dlktavfv5